BUTTIMER v. DETROIT SULPHITE TRANSP. CO.

No. 15667.

39 F.Supp. 222 (1941)

BUTTIMER v. DETROIT SULPHITE TRANSP. CO. et al. (NELSON et al. Intervening Libelants).

District Court, E. D. Michigan, S. D.

June 17, 1941.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Thomas J. Rafferty, of Detroit, Mich., for libelants and intervening libelants.

Hill, Hamblen, Essery & Lewis, of Detroit, Mich., for respondents.


TUTTLE, District Judge.

This is a libel brought by seamen to recover extra wages claimed to be owed libelants by respondents.

It is alleged in the libel that in the navigation seasons of 1937 and 1938 respondents employed libelants, some just in 1937, others just in 1938, and others during both seasons, at agreed monthly wages, to serve as members of the crews of the barges Cordova, Sidney G. Thomas, and Mitschfibre;
